Tour Details and Logistics
The 6 in 1 RainForest Adventure lasts a full day.
It has a maximum weight limit of 300 pounds and requires a minimum of 4 travelers, with a maximum group size of 25.
Departure time is 07:00 am, and hotel transportation from San Jose is provided.
The tour includes a typical Costa Rican lunch, a guide, and transportation.
It’s not wheelchair accessible and not recommended for those with back problems, pregnancy, or serious medical conditions.
A strong physical fitness level is required.

What to Bring and Cancellation Policy
Travelers are recommended to bring a raincoat or sweater, comfortable shoes, extra clothing, and a camera for the 6 in 1 RainForest Adventure.
A minimum of 2 people is required to book the tour. Travelers can cancel for free up to 24 hours before the experience starts. However, the tour may be canceled if the minimum passenger requirements aren’t met. In such cases, alternatives or refunds will be offered.

Reviews and Customer Feedback
The 6 in 1 RainForest Adventure has received a rating of 3.8 out of 5 based on 13 customer reviews.
Positive comments highlight the guides’ knowledge and enthusiasm, while the ziplining, scenic views, and wildlife experiences are noted as highlights.
However, there’s mixed feedback on transportation safety.
Suggestions for improvement include:
-
Enhancing driver safety
-
Improving communication on logistics
-
Providing better value for the overall cost
-
Addressing issues with accessibility and physical requirements
